Hello Neighbor: Welcome To Raven Brooks is an animated series based on Hello Neighbor.

The first episode was released inside of Hello Neighbor 2, with the rest of the episodes being released in Secret Neighbor or on the tinyBuildGAMES YouTube channel, Season 1 premiered in December 2022, with episodes 3 and onward airing in October 2023, with Season 2 starting in 2024.

Premise

Season 1

The new girl in town, Trinity, moves across the street from the creepy neighbor, Mr. Peterson. She joins Nicky Roth and his less than courageous friends (the Rescue Squad/Inventors Club) on terrifying stealth missions to find out what horrific secrets are hiding in her creepy Neighbor's basement, and what horrible secrets the town is hiding.

Season 2

Following Mr. Peterson's arrest, Trinity and her friends discover a major conspiracy within Raven Brooks relating to golden coins causing accidents, a strange reliance on crows, and an enigmatic crow-like person who appears to watch their every step.

History

Announcement

On March 9, 2019, a photo of Mr. Peterson's home was shown in a painted form.

Secret Neighbor, Secret Films

Six films have been added in the Secret Neighbor Easter Update (there are 3 movies on each card). They each showed small animated clips from a (at the time) future series.

Pilot Episode Announcement

From April 9 to 12, 2020, screenshots of a future series were posted on Discord. Later on April 13, a test pilot episode of the series was announced, which was to be posted by tinyBuildGames on YouTube on April 17, 2020. A clip of the episode was posted on Twitter.

Episode 0 (Pilot)

The pilot released was Episode Zero, a collection of different scenes from the books. It does not count as a standalone episode (not even the 22 minute version), the full pilot was released on YouTube on July 24, 2020. Prior to that date, it was only available to tinyClub members.

When the early YouTube gameplays of Hello Neighbor 2 went live, It was spotted that there was a countdown on a TV in the Raven Brooks Banner, It was soon confirmed that this was the release date of Episode 1, and that it would premiere in-game, as well as Secret Neighbor and YouTube.

A Premiere was released on YouTube on December 1, 2022 showing a teaser trailer and a website: welcometoravenbrooks.com.

Season 1

The first 2 episodes released in December 2022 with Episode 1 having a in-game premiere in HN2, and Episode 2 having a in-game premiere in Secret Neighbor, with the last 4 releasing in October 2023, Episodes 5 and 6 had Teasers for the new Hello Neighbor 2 Patch.

In July 2024, Season 1 was released on Amazon Prime

Season 2

A short clip from Season 2 was released on July 15, 2024. The first trailer for the second season was released on July 31, 2024. Alex Nichiporchik announced that Season 2's episodes would be released to Amazon Prime Video weekly, and then YouTube a week later. Season 2 will be released on Halloween 2024. The second trailer for the second season was released on September 2, 2024

Trivia

  • According to Alex Nichiporchik, the series has a connection with the novels and Hello Neighbor 2
    • The show is following it's own timeline of events, but still has bits of the Games and Novels sprinkled in.
  • Trinity is Diabetic in the Animated Series.
  • The show is most likely following events of the games, rather than the book series.
  • Mr. Otto and The Mayor are the only characters from Hello Neighbor 2 to appear in the animated series, Gerda also actually appears but it's just a photo, not a full appearance.
  • At the end of episodes 5 to 6, teasers regarding Patch 9 for Hello Neighbor 2 are shown to promote the update.
  • Season 1 was produced alongside Season’s 2 & 3.
    • Towards the end of production for Season 2, the crew decided to give the season an additional episode making Season 2 have 7 episodes instead of 6.
